District Initiated Transfers a. Employees shall be allowed the right to consultation with their immediate supervisor prior to any contemplated District-initiated transfer.
District Initiated Transfers. 10.5.1 Whenever practicable, District-initiated transfers shall be effective at the beginning of the academic year, and the teacher being transferred shall be notified in writing of such move by the end of the preceding academic year.
District Initiated Transfers a. The District Superintendent shall, subject to the approval of the Governing Board, assign all employees of the District to positions to which they are to serve. Such power to assign includes the power to transfer from one school location to another location within the District when the Superintendent concludes that such transfer is in the best interest of the District.
District Initiated Transfers. The District may transfer employees when such action is deemed to be in the best interest of the educational program of the District. The employee shall be informed and definitive reasons for the transfer will be given during the conference held with the employee prior to the change of assignment. Written reason(s) for such transfer shall be supplied to the employee upon the employee’s request.
District Initiated Transfers. 1. A permanent employee may be transferred based upon the needs and best interest of the District and/or employee, provided that such transfer will not result in loss of pay or benefits to the employee.
District Initiated Transfers. 1. District initiated transfers may be required by changes in staffing needs for various reasons such as, but not limited to, program reconfiguration, staff realignment, changes in enrollment, and program requests from local school districts.

District Initiated Transfers a. Teachers may be involuntarily transferred by the District for programmatic, financial, and personnel concerns.
District Initiated Transfers. 1. District-initiated transfers are those in which a teacher is transferred at the initiation of the District.
District Initiated Transfers. 14.9.1 All District-initiated transfers shall be considered tentative until the affected unit member is notified in writing by the Assistant Superintendent, Human Resources that the transfer is definite.
